Spoke with Elvis on 9/18/25 about purchasing a Ford F150 Platinum and wanted the final, out the door (cash) price. He matched a photo I had that showed the truck at a lower rate than what was shown the day of. He insisted I finance so that he could work with me on a better price. After speaking with my husband, we decided to go ahead and finance. We got the preapproval from our bank, Chase, and went in the next day. We spoke with Drake (who had shown this vehicle to my husband a month or so ago). Drake immediately wanted for us to sign a credit application. After multiple times of telling him we did not need a credit application, we were there to get final pricing and taking the truck home. He not only told us the truck was not onsite because his manager has been driving it, but he also walked away from us when we refused to sign the application. Elvis, the sales manager, then came up to try and sell us on applying for financing through them. Again, we refused and consistently asked for a final, out the door price, and at this point, to see the truck. At this point, Drake walks back to apologize for walking away with attitude and told us he is sure "these guys" want to fire him and that they are applying pressure to him. He went on in detail on an event that had happened the day before. Elvis came back and continued to try and persuade for us to finance with them. At this point, I am done and want to leave. I asked for the purchase agreement and said we would run out to Chase to grab the check with the final amount and bring it right back. I requested that they have their General Manger return the truck, as we were wanting to take it home. He was visibly upset and as he gave us the agreement, pointed at my husband and said, "Just so you know, I've got a guy lined up and he might buy it if you walk out of here". We said we were literally running out to grab the check and allowing time for his GM to bring the truck back. No more than 10 minutes after driving out, he texted my husband saying someone had paid cash and the truck was no longer available. I responded asking for proof that the truck was in fact sold. otherwise, I'd be filing a report with the BBB. He responded with "I told you the truck might sell and you said it was fine so what's the issue?" Again, I asked if as of right now, the truck had been sold. No response. About an hour later, we get a call from who I assume was the GM to apologize and let us know this is not how they do business. He did say there was another customer interested and was in the middle of the financing part of the deal. None of that mattered because we were ready with both cash or financing and wanted to just leave with the truck. Today (9/19/25) my husband received a last text letting him know the truck was sold today. Which confirms we could have very well came right back and taken it home yesterday. For whatever reason, they didn't want to sell it to us and a complaint was filed with the Better Business Burau. This place turned out to be a joke. I am happy to provide the text messages to any customer who is considering purchasing here.
